Carson Hocevar’s race started in the pits with a flat tire even before the green flag for Saturday night’s Worldwide Express 250 at Richmond (Va.) Raceway and ended with a celebration in Victory Lane.

The 20-year-old driver of the No. 42 Niece Motorsports Chevrolet passed the night’s most dominant driver, Ty Majeski, with only three laps remaining thanks to pit road strategy and a fast Chevy Silverado to claim his third win of the season by 2.308s.

“We didn’t come here to run second,’’ Hocevar said, adding, “I knew we had to do something different and new tires prevailed.’’

Corey Heim officially secured the NASCAR Craftsman Truck Series 2023 regular season championship with a third-place finish in the opening stage. The 21-year old driver of the No. 11 TRICON Garage Toyota will start the seven-race Playoff portion of the season with an important 15-point bonus thanks to an incredible run to the regular season title that included a pair of wins. He finished sixth on Saturday – his series best 13th top-10 finish in 16 races.
